> >> Does the system need this controller to complete the installation or is
> >> it a nice to have? Normally you'll just create an RPM of the driver and
> >> add it to your installation sources and it can be included during the
> >> install. This would be the case if it wasn't required for the
> >> installation. If it's required for the installation then things start
> >> getting a little more custom, i.e. custom installation cd's and initrd
> >> images.
